SqlExpressionOperator
Object Hierarchy:
Description:
Represent an operator in an SqlExpression
All known implementing classes:
All known sub-interfaces:
Namespace: Vda
Package: vda-1
Content:
Enums:
Properties:
- public abstract Type operator_type { get; }
The operator SqlExpressionOperator.Type
Methods:
- public abstract SqlExpressionOperator add_and_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orAnd suitable to be added to a expression
- public abstract SqlExpressionOperator add_between_operator (SqlExpression exp1, SqlExpression exp2, SqlExpression exp3)
Creates an SqlExpressionOperatorBetween suitable to be added to a expression
- public abstract SqlExpressionOperator add_between_symmetric_operator (SqlExpression exp1, SqlExpression exp2, SqlExpression exp3)
Creates an SqlExpressionOperatorBetweenSymmetric suitable to be added to a expression
- public abstract SqlExpressionOperator add_concatenate_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orConcatenate suitable to be added to a expression
- public abstract SqlExpressionOperator add_diff_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orDiff suitable to be added to a expression
- public abstract SqlExpressionOperator add_div_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orDiv suitable to be added to a expression
- public abstract SqlExpressionOperator add_eq_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orEq suitable to be added to a expression
- public abstract SqlExpressionOperator add_geq_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orGeq suitable to be added to a expression
- public abstract SqlExpressionOperator add_gt_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orGt suitable to be added to a expression
- public abstract SqlExpressionOperator add_in_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orIn suitable to be added to a expression
- public abstract SqlExpressionOperator add_is_distinct_from_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orIsDistinctFrom suitable to be added to a expression
- public abstract SqlExpressionOperator add_is_false_operator (SqlExpression exp1)
Creates an SqlExpressionOperatorIsFalse suitable to be added to a expression
- public abstract SqlExpressionOperator add_is_not_distinct_from_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orIsNotDistinctFrom suitable to be added to a expression
- public abstract SqlExpressionOperator add_is_not_false_operator (SqlExpression exp1)
Creates an SqlExpressionOperatorIsNotFalse suitable to be added to a expression
- public abstract SqlExpressionOperator add_is_not_null_operator (SqlExpression exp1)
Creates an SqlExpressionOperatorIsNotNull suitable to be added to a expression
- public abstract SqlExpressionOperator add_is_not_true_operator (SqlExpression exp1)
Creates an SqlExpressionOperatorIsNotTrue suitable to be added to a expression
- public abstract SqlExpressionOperator add_is_not_unknown_operator (SqlExpression exp1)
Creates an SqlExpressionOperatorIsNotUnknown suitable to be added to a expression
- public abstract SqlExpressionOperator add_is_null_operator (SqlExpression exp1)
Creates an SqlExpressionOperatorIsNull suitable to be added to a expression
- public abstract SqlExpressionOperator add_is_true_operator (SqlExpression exp1)
Creates an SqlExpressionOperatorIsTrue suitable to be added to a expression
- public abstract SqlExpressionOperator add_is_unknown_operator (SqlExpression exp1)
Creates an SqlExpressionOperatorIsUnknown suitable to be added to a expression
- public abstract SqlExpressionOperator add_leq_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orLeq suitable to be added to a expression
- public abstract SqlExpressionOperator add_like_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orLike suitable to be added to a expression
- public abstract SqlExpressionOperator add_minus_operator (SqlExpression exp1, SqlExpression? exp2)
Creates an SqlExpressionOperatorMinus suitable to be added to a expression
- public abstract SqlExpressionOperator add_not_between_operator (SqlExpression exp1, SqlExpression exp2, SqlExpression exp3)
Creates an SqlExpressionOperatorNotBetween suitable to be added to a expression
- public abstract SqlExpressionOperator add_not_between_symmetric_operator (SqlExpression exp1, SqlExpression exp2, SqlExpression exp3)
Creates an SqlExpressionOperatorNotBetweenSymmetric suitable to be added to a expression
- public abstract SqlExpressionOperator add_not_in_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orNotIn suitable to be added to a expression
- public abstract SqlExpressionOperator add_not_operator (SqlExpression exp)
Creates an SqlExpressionOperatorNot suitable to be added to a expression
- public abstract SqlExpressionOperator add_or_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orOr suitable to be added to a expression
- public abstract SqlExpressionOperator add_plus_operator (SqlExpression exp1, SqlExpression? exp2)
Creates an SqlExpressionOperatorPlus suitable to be added to a expression
- public abstract SqlExpressionOperator add_regexp_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orRegexp suitable to be added to a expression
- public abstract SqlExpressionOperator add_similar_to_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orSimilarTo suitable to be added to a expression
- public abstract SqlExpressionOperator add_star_operator (SqlExpression exp1, SqlExpression exp2)
Creates an SqlExpressionOperatorStar suitable to be added to a expression
- public abstract SqlExpressionField create_field_expression (string name)
Creates an SqlExpressionField suitable to be added to a expression
- public abstract SqlExpressionValueParameter create_parameter_expression (string name, Type gtype)
Creates an SqlExpressionValueParameter suitable to be added to a expression
- public abstract SqlExpressionValue create_value_expression (Value? val, Connection cnc)
Creates an SqlExpressionValue suitable to be added to a expression
Inherited Members:
All known members inherited from class GLib.Object
All known members inherited from interface Vda.SqlExpression